As a Fund Servicing Associate II in JPMorganChase, you will have the opportunity to fulfill our obligation towards the investment fund unit holder(s) and German regulators by ensuring an accurate Net Asset Valuation (NAV). You will also provide crucial fund accounting information and static data to the fund manager. Your role will involve timely and accurate NAV reconciliation, and you will be at the forefront of investigating and resolving differences in investment funds. This role provides a unique opportunity to enhance your skills in fund management and accounting, while contributing significantly to our team's objectives.
Job Responsibilities:
Utilize JPM applications to perform the complete cycle of NAV reconciliation on a daily, weekly, and monthly basis for fund accounting data, ensuring alignment with JPM Accounting data. Run user tools to create reconciliation report packages and investigate substantial NAV breaks in collaboration with internal departments and IFAS, ensuring timely resolution of discrepancies. Ensure quality management to maintain the accuracy of JPM Fund Accounting and Custody Data. Maintain security static data to ensure correct asset IDs (ISIN, WKN) are stored and updated in the system as needed. Input accrued expenses and provide expense accruals to IFAS when required by clients or KVG/Fondsleitung. Coordinate information flow regarding additional valuations with CMO, KVGs/Fondsleitung, and IFAS, particularly for unit purchases and sales. Support IFAS and GDS in managing OTC derivatives.
